Transaction 172191e6902d250716d08ace5956dea2052cfb89415fb9b787abddd82a161958

1 Input
2 Outputs
  • 172191e6902d250716d08ace5956dea2052cfb89415fb9b787abddd82a161958:0
  • value  5169923
    address  3FLb7WvMGxhP51U42bpGyLsiRwCDScdS34
  • 172191e6902d250716d08ace5956dea2052cfb89415fb9b787abddd82a161958:1
  • value  26938443
    address  1Q79mXxEujssMW97CWD1R29aSzbJ1XnbYY